Air-jet fancy yarn spinning system
A yarn spinning system has a sliver feeding part feeding a main material used for yarn formation; a main spinning unit in which the spinning procedure of the main materials is performed; suction pipes present in the main spinning unit and enabling the intake of waste fiber formed during spinning; the draft cylinders enabling orderly drawing and smoothing of the main material (fiber) fed into the system; additionally to provide conveying the injected yarns fed into the system to a draft area through the yarn feeding path; and enabling fancy yarn production by conveying the injected yarns to the main spinning unit by being centered on the main material via the yarn guide.
Method for operating a textile machine, and textile machine for producing roving
During normal operation of a textile machine, a fiber bundle is supplied to a consolidating means to produce a roving having a protective twist, the roving wound onto a tube with a winding device. The roving downstream of the consolidating means is monitored for whether the roving is being produced by the consolidating means or whether the roving produced by the consolidating means is being wound onto the tube. In no roving is being produced or the roving produced by the consolidating means is not being wound onto the tube, an interruption of the normal operation of the textile machine is initiated and the tube partly loaded with roving by the winding device prior to the interruption is replaced with an empty tube during a tube changing process. The consolidating means is started up and the roving produced thereby is brought into contact with the empty tube. Normal operation is resumed and the roving is wound onto the empty tube.

Ringspinning system for producing a yarn and method for stopping the supply of filaments to a drafting stage of a ringspinning system
The present disclosure provides a ringspinning system for producing a yarn. It is provided a the ringspinning system comprising a bobbin holder for holding a bobbin from which a first filament is supplied, a drafting stage for drafting the first filament together with a second filament, which is fed to the drafting stage, and a spindle, the ringspinning system further contains at least one sensor for detecting a breakage of the first and/or second filament and/or a roving comprising the first and second filament, which roving comes out of the drafting stage, and a clamp assembly comprising a clamp for fixing the second filament in the case that the sensor detects the breakage, wherein the clamp is provided adjacent the bobbin holder. It is further provided a method for stopping the supply of filaments to a drafting stage of a ring spinning system.

Method for depositing a yarn end on a bobbin in a defined manner, a device and a spinning and winding machine for performing the method
A method for depositing a yarn end on a bobbin wound on a tube in a defined manner during winding of yarn on the bobbin at a workstation of a spinning and winding machine includes terminating spinning production of the yarn at the workstation to create a yarn end. The yarn end is then prepared with working devices at the workstation, including rotating the bobbin in a direction opposite to a winding direction during production of the yarn. A yarn reserve is formed, and the yarn end is then deposited in a defined manner on the tube outside of the profile of a standard yarn package.

Method for depositing a yarn end on a bobbin in a defined manner, a device and a spinning and winding machine for performing the method
A method for depositing a yarn end of a yarn on a bobbin wound on a tube in a defined manner during winding of yarn on the bobbin at a workstation of a spinning and winding machine includes detecting the yarn end on the bobbin via an attending device. After detecting the yarn end, the yarn end is passed to devices at the workstation, and with the devices at the workstation, the yarn end is directed in a defined manner outside of a profile of a standard yarn package wound on the bobbin prior to the yarn end being deposited onto the tube outside of the yarn package profile.

METHOD FOR AUTOMATICALLY PIECING A THREAD AT A WORKSTATION OF A TEXTILE MACHINE, AND TEXTILE MACHINE
A method for automatically piecing a thread at a workstation of a textile machine, includes seeking an end of the thread on a surface of a bobbin with a suction nozzle and unwinding the thread from the bobbin counter to a regular draw-off direction of the thread and sucking the thread into the suction nozzle. The bobbin is driven in a direction of reverse rotation with a drive. A thread loop is draw-opened in the thread and moved towards a piecing unit via movement of a feeder unit. The bobbin is driven in the direction of reverse rotation during the drawing-open of the thread loop such that the thread is unwound from the bobbin. A speed of reverse rotation of the bobbin is coordinated with movement of the feeder unit.
